<p data-start="270" data-end="693">Rubik's Cube in a few seconds? At the Speedcubing tournament in Neuburg an der Kammel, 85 participants from 17 nations showed what is possible with practice and brains. Particularly impressive: Noah Kraft from Fürth solves the 3x3 cube blindfolded - in just 22 seconds! For this, he memorizes up to 800 algorithms. Also, Jonas Pilhöfer, currently ranked 14th in the world in one-handed solving, shines with a time of under 10 seconds. In addition to professionals, beginners could also participate. A total of nine disciplines were played - from the classic 3x3 to the 7x7, one-handed and blindfolded. The "Cubing Days" were organized by Dirk and Nico Jekle. Without officials like WCA-Delegate Leon Schmidtchen, the event would not have been possible.</p>
